Classic Cheeseburger with Caramelized Onions
A timeless favorite, this classic cheeseburger recipe elevates the traditional patty and bun with sweet and savory caramelized onions. Perfect for a quick weeknight dinner or a backyard barbecue.
Ingredients:
– 4 hamburger buns
– 8 ounces ground beef
– 1 medium onion, thinly sliced
– 2 tablespoons butter
– 2 cups shredded cheddar cheese
– Salt and pepper to taste
– Lettuce, tomato, pickles, and any other desired toppings
Instructions:
1. Preheat a grill or grill pan to medium-high heat.
2. In a large skillet, melt 1 tablespoon of butter over medium-low heat. Add the sliced onions and cook for 20-25 minutes, stirring occasionally, until caramelized and golden brown.
3. Meanwhile, form the ground beef into 4 patties.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
4. Grill the burgers for 4-5 minutes per side, or until cooked to desired doneness.
5. Assemble the burgers by spreading a layer of cheese on each bun, followed by a patty, some caramelized onions, and any desired toppings.
Cooking Time: 25-30 minutes
Juicy Turkey Burger with Avocado
Elevate your burger game with this mouth-watering turkey patty, loaded with creamy avocado and topped with crisp lettuce and tomato. A healthier twist on the classic burger, this recipe is perfect for a quick weeknight dinner or weekend BBQ.
Ingredients:
– 1 pound ground turkey
– 1/2 ripe avocado, mashed
– 1 tablespoon olive oil
– 1 small onion, finely chopped
– 1 clove garlic, minced
– Salt and pepper to taste
– 4 hamburger buns
– Lettuce and tomato for topping
Instructions:
1. Preheat grill or grill pan to medium-high heat.
2. In a large bowl, combine turkey, mashed avocado, olive oil, onion, and garlic. Mix well with your hands until just combined. Do not overmix.
3. Form into 4 patties and season with salt and pepper.
4. Grill patties for 5-6 minutes per side, or until cooked through.
5. Assemble burgers on buns with lettuce, tomato, and any other desired toppings.
Cooking Time: 12-15 minutes
Spicy Black Bean Veggie Burger
This flavorful veggie burger combines the spicy kick of chipotle peppers with the creamy richness of black beans, all wrapped up in a crispy patty. Perfect for a quick and satisfying meal or as a healthy alternative to traditional burgers.
Ingredients:
– 1 can black beans, drained and rinsed
– 1/2 cup cooked brown rice
– 1/4 cup finely chopped red bell pepper
– 1/4 cup finely chopped yellow onion
– 2 cloves garlic, minced
– 1 chipotle pepper in adobo sauce, chopped
– 1 tablespoon olive oil
– 1 teaspoon cumin
– Salt and pepper to taste
– Whole wheat buns or lettuce wraps for serving
Instructions:
1. Preheat a non-stick skillet or grill over medium-high heat.
2. In a large bowl, mash black beans using a fork or potato masher.
3. Add cooked rice, bell pepper, onion, garlic, chipotle pepper, and cumin to the bowl. Mix well.
4. Divide mixture into 4-6 portions, depending on desired patty size.
5. Shape each portion into a patty and cook for 3-4 minutes per side, or until crispy and golden.
6. Serve immediately on whole wheat buns or lettuce wraps.
Cooking Time: 12-15 minutes
BBQ Bacon Cheddar Burger
Get ready for a flavorful twist on the classic burger! This recipe combines the richness of cheddar cheese, crispy bacon, and tangy BBQ sauce to create a mouthwatering masterpiece.
Ingredients:
– 4 hamburger buns
– 8 oz ground beef
– 6 slices of bacon
– 2 tbsp BBQ sauce
– 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
– Lettuce, tomato, pickles (optional)
–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ions:
1. Preheat grill or grill pan to medium-high heat.
2. Form ground beef into 4 patties and season with salt and pepper.
3. Grill burgers for 4-5 minutes per side, or until cooked through.
4. Meanwhile, cook bacon slices in a skillet over medium heat until crispy.
5. Assemble burgers by spreading BBQ sauce on the top bun, followed by a patty, a few strips of bacon, and a sprinkle of shredded cheddar cheese.
6. Add lettuce, tomato, and pickles (if using) to complete the burger.
Cooking Time: 12-15 minutes

Greek Lamb Burger with Tzatziki
Elevate your burger game with this mouthwatering Greek-inspired lamb patty, topped with creamy tzatziki sauce and fresh cucumber.
Ingredients:
– 1 lb ground lamb
– 1/2 cup breadcrumbs
– 1 egg
– 1 tbsp olive oil
– Salt and pepper to taste
– 4 hamburger buns
– Tzatziki sauce (store-bought or homemade)
– Fresh cucumber slices, lettuce leaves, and tomato wedges (optional)
Instructions:
1. Preheat a grill or grill pan to medium-high heat.
2. In a bowl, combine lamb, breadcrumbs, egg, and olive oil. Mix well with your hands until just combined. Do not overmix.
3. Form 4 patties and season with salt and pepper.
4. Grill the patties for 4-5 minutes per side, or until cooked to desired doneness.
5. Assemble burgers by spreading tzatziki sauce on the bottom bun, followed by a lamb patty, lettuce, tomato, and cucumber (if using). Top with the top bun.
Cooking Time: 12-15 minutes
Portobello Mushroom Burger
Create a mouthwatering vegetarian burger that’s sure to please even the most dedicated meat-lovers. This recipe uses earthy portobello mushrooms as the patty, topped with creamy cheese and crispy lettuce.
Ingredients:
– 4 large portobello mushrooms
– 1 tablespoon olive oil
– 2 cloves garlic, minced
– 1 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
– 1/2 teaspoon salt
– 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
– 2 tablespoons balsamic vinegar
– 2 slices American cheese (or your preferred variety)
– Lettuce leaves and tomato slices for topping (optional)
Instructions:
1. Preheat grill or grill pan to medium-high heat.
2. In a small bowl, whisk together olive oil, garlic, Worcestershire sauce, salt, and pepper.
3. Brush both sides of the mushrooms with the mixture.
4. Grill the mushrooms for 3-4 minutes per side, or until they release their liquid and start to caramelize.
5. Assemble burgers by topping grilled mushrooms with cheese, lettuce, tomato (if using), and your favorite condiments.
6. Serve immediately and enjoy!
Cooking Time: Approximately 15-20 minutes.

Southwest Chipotle Burger
Get ready to spice up your burger game with this bold and flavorful Southwest Chipotle Burger!
Ingredients:
– 1 lb ground beef
– 1/4 cup chipotle peppers in adobo sauce, finely chopped
– 2 tbsp olive oil
– 1 onion, finely chopped
– 2 cloves garlic, minced
– 1 tsp cumin
– Salt and pepper to taste
– 4 hamburger buns
– Lettuce, tomato, avocado (optional)
Instructions:
1. Preheat grill or grill pan to medium-high heat.
2. In a large bowl, combine ground beef, chipotle peppers, olive oil, onion, garlic, cumin, salt, and pepper. Mix well with your hands until just combined.
3. Form into 4 patties.
4. Grill patties for 4-5 minutes per side or until cooked to desired level of doneness.
5. Assemble burgers on buns with lettuce, tomato, avocado (if using).
6. Serve immediately and enjoy!
Cooking Time: 12-15 minutes
Hawaiian Teriyaki Burger
Elevate your burger game with this sweet and savory Hawaiian-inspired creation. Juicy beef patty, caramelized pineapple, and tangy teriyaki sauce come together for a flavor combination that’s sure to transport you to the islands.
Ingredients:
– 1 lb ground beef
– 1/4 cup teriyaki sauce
– 2 tablespoons brown sugar
– 1 tablespoon soy sauce
– 1 teaspoon sesame oil
– 4 hamburger buns
– 2 ripe pineapples, sliced
– Lettuce, tomato, cheese (optional)
Instructions:
1. Preheat grill or grill pan to medium-high heat.
2. In a small bowl, whisk together teriyaki sauce, brown sugar, soy sauce, and sesame oil.
3. Form beef patties and brush with the teriyaki mixture.
4. Grill burgers for 5-6 minutes per side, or until cooked to desired doneness.
5. Meanwhile, toast buns on grill or in oven.
6. Assemble burgers with grilled pineapple slices, lettuce, tomato, cheese (if using), and top bun.
Cooking Time: 10-12 minutes
Garlic Parmesan Chicken Burger
A twist on traditional burgers, this Garlic Parmesan Chicken Burger combines juicy chicken, savory garlic, and melted mozzarella for a flavorful and satisfying meal.
Ingredients:
– 1 lb boneless, skinless chicken breast
– 2 cloves of garlic, minced
– 1 cup breadcrumbs
– 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ese
– 1 egg
– Salt and pepper to taste
– 4 hamburger buns
– Lettuce, tomato, onion, pickles, and mozzarella cheese (optional)
Instructions:
1. Preheat oven to 375°F.
2. In a shallow dish, mix together breadcrumbs and Parmesan cheese.
3. In a separate bowl, whisk egg and season with salt and pepper.
4. Dip chicken breast in egg mixture, then coat in breadcrumb mixture.
5. Place coated chicken on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per.
6. Bake for 20-25 minutes or until cooked through.
7. Assemble burgers by placing cooked chicken patty on a hamburger bun, adding lettuce, tomato, onion, pickles, and mozzarella cheese (if using).
8. Serve immediately.
Cooking Time: 20-25 minutes
Sweet Potato Veggie Burger
This sweet potato veggie burger recipe is a flavorful and nutritious twist on the classic patty. With roasted sweet potatoes, black beans, and spices, this burger is a game-changer for vegetarians and vegans alike.
Ingredients:
– 2 large sweet potatoes
– 1 can black beans, drained and rinsed
– 1/4 cup rolled oats
– 1/4 cup chopped onion
– 1 minced garlic clove
– 1 tablespoon chili powder
– Salt and pepper to taste
– 1 tablespoon olive oil
– 1 hamburger bun (whole wheat or gluten-free)
– Optional toppings: avocado, lettuce, tomato, red pepper flakes
Instructions:
1.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C).
2. Roast the sweet potatoes for 45-50 minutes, or until soft and easily mashed.
3. In a large bowl, mash the roasted sweet potatoes with a fork.
4. Add black beans, oats, onion, garlic, chili powder, salt, and pepper. Mix well.
5. Form into 2-3 patties, depending on desired size.
6. Heat olive oil in a non-stick skillet or grill over medium heat. Cook for 4-5 minutes per side, or until crispy and golden brown.
7. Assemble the burger with your favorite toppings.
Cooking Time: 1 hour 15 minutes (including roasting time)

Smoked Gouda Burger with Caramelized Apples
Elevate your burger game with this sweet and savory combination: a juicy patty topped with melted smoked Gouda, crispy bacon, and caramelized apples.
Ingredients:
– 4 hamburger buns
– 8 oz ground beef
– 2 slices of smoked Gouda cheese
– 6 slices of cooked bacon
– 1 large apple, sliced
– 2 tbsp butter
– Salt and pepper to taste
– Lettuce and tomato (optional)
Instructions:
1. Preheat grill or grill pan to medium-high heat.
2. Form ground beef into 4 patties and season with salt and pepper.
3. Grill burgers for 4-5 minutes per side, or until cooked through.
4. Meanwhile, caramelize apples by cooking sliced apple in butter over medium heat for 5-7 minutes, or until tender and golden brown.
5. Assemble burgers by topping each patty with a slice of smoked Gouda, 2 slices of bacon, and a few caramelized apple slices.
6. Serve immediately on toasted buns with lettuce and tomato if desired.
Cooking Time: 15-20 minutes

Sun-Dried Tomato and Feta Burger
Elevate your burger game with this flavorful combination of sun-dried tomatoes, crumbled feta cheese, and fresh herbs. This Mediterranean-inspired patty is sure to impress.
Ingredients:
– 1 pound ground beef
– 1/4 cup sun-dried tomatoes, chopped
– 2 tablespoons olive oil
– 2 cloves garlic, minced
– 1/4 cup crumbled feta cheese
– 1 tablespoon chopped fresh parsley
– Salt and pepper to taste
– 4 hamburger buns
– Lettuce, tomato, and red onion (optional)
Instructions:
1. Preheat grill or grill pan to medium-high heat.
2. In a large bowl, combine ground beef, sun-dried tomatoes, olive oil, garlic, feta cheese, parsley, salt, and pepper. Mix well with your hands until just combined.
3. Form into 4 patties and cook for 4-5 minutes per side or until cooked to desired level of doneness.
4. Assemble burgers on buns with lettuce, tomato, and red onion if desired.
5. Cook time: 10-12 minutes total.
Cooking Tips: Make sure not to overmix the patty mixture to ensure a juicy burger. Also, adjust cooking time based on your desired level of doneness.
